I got my 2nd shot of Moderna last Friday.  My only symptom after the first one was the COVID arm that showed up about 10 days out (big red spot on my arm).  The only symptoms I got after the second one was a mild headache, some chills and I was exhausted and went to bed at 8pm Saturday night.
